Why Resolving Financial Wellness Is Key to Workforce Stability
The American Psychological Organization (APA) has actually regularly reported that financial problems are one of the top sources of tension for grownups in the U.S. Over 70% of respondents in a current APA survey stated that money issues are a substantial stressor in their lives. This stress and anxiety has straight implications for office performance: staff members distracted by personal economic issues are more probable to experience burnout, miss due dates, and seek out new job possibilities with higher wages to cover their financial debts.
Financially worried employees are additionally more susceptible to wellness problems, such as anxiety, depression, and hypertension, which add to raised medical care costs for employers. Resolving this issue early, via extensive financial debt resolution solutions, can alleviate these risks and foster a healthier, more stable labor force.
